Clean facility with friendly staff. A bit on the smaller than other YMCA locations but still has pretty much everything except for a basketball court.
First time working out here. Staff was very welcoming and helpful. Workout area is downstairs spread across two rooms. One room has all of the iso machines and the other the free weights.

Clean and nice little gym. The staff is friendly, and the members are courteous and keep the equipment clean. There are showers in the ladies locker rooms. BYO towels. The parking lot is small, but there's always street parking. There's a small room for child watch, which is excellent. My kids like it because the childwatchers? interact and do fun activities with them. The 3 biggest cons are: 1 They keep it toasty. It's the warmest gym I've been to. 2 Since its a really small gym, you gotta wait a bit to use popular equipment. 3 Open swim gets crowded, but only at the shallow end. If you can swim, go to the deeper end, and you're good.
It's okay. The staff at reception really don't care... I could probably walk in without a membership, and half the time they wouldn't notice. The cardio room is in the basement and is a bit crowded. It's really musty. The locker room is smellier than the average gym. The upside is that the cost is low, and they never give the hard sell that so many gyms do. The low pressure atmosphere is what I like most.
